Tl-the contact owns a 2014 kia Sorento. The contact stated that while stopped and about tomove forward the vehicle rolled back and lifted up. The contact then heard a load noise and pulled over to the side of the road. She checked the tires and saw nothing was wrong there and had the vehicle towed back to her home and the next day towed to the dealer kia of lansing 5737 s pennsylvania Ave, lansing, mi 48911 (517) 393-5700. The contact found the dealer staff initially very rude to her. The contact called the manufacturer and asked to speak to a representative and was referred to the dealer. The vehicle was still under a warranty and the dealer discovered that the rear differential had collapsed in back of the vehicle. The dealer informed the contact that the cost for the repairs was to be up to $3,000. The contact wanted to check for possible recalls. The dealer tried to say the contact only had a five year warranty when she had a ten year warranty or 100,000 miles. The contact currently had 74,000. Miles. The contact had to fight with the dealer to finally get a loaner vehicle while the repairs were done. Afterwards the contact felt the steering was off and the manufacturer refereed her to another dealer. The contact insisted of not going out of her way to another dealer when that one was closest to her home. Overall the contact still does not feel safe in her vehicle and believes the dealer overall was extremely rude and difficult to deal with. Currently the vehicle had not been rechecked to adjust the steering. The failure mileage was 34,685. Tf.
